1. ISCS Nad Al Sheba welcomes students from all nationalities who can access the curriculum and support the school's positive behaviour policy and ethos. The admissions cycle for the next academic year opens in January of the current academic year, and returning ISCS students may book seats for the following academic year from January each year. 2. The academic year runs from September to June/July, consisting of three terms with a winter, spring, and summer break; school is closed on UAE public holidays. Admission depends on seat availability and the age of the child, with published age guidelines for admission. 3. Our registration staff assist with inquiries and registration procedures; if enquiring from overseas, you can use the online query form or call 0097165055021. 4. Admission is on a first-come, first-served basis depending on seat availability and child age; there is no published waitlist process.
